Went to have a look at a Farmall AM, but it turned out to be a Farmall M. It has an AM engine cover, but everything else points to it being an imported Farmall M. Apparently it runs, but the crank handle pin is broken. The owner told us that the clutch sticks, but he has never greased the clutch release bearing or the clutch pilot bearing. There is a Delco-Remy starter and U.S. instrument panel. It has a Lucas generator bracket on the motor, but no generator. The steering is very worn and the rear axle seals and brake drum seals leak. The radiator header tank leaks. I did manage to turn it over by the fan and it is free. Part of the front grille is missing as is the manifold heat shield. Sump is cast iron and ignition is H4 magneto.
